Telematics Market Share Expanding Through Connected Vehicle Technologies
The Telematics Market share is expanding rapidly as connected mobility solutions become integral to modern transportation systems. Telematics Market Size was estimated at 129.16 USD Million in 2024 and is expected to reach 564.04 USD Million by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 14.5% during the forecast period. Increasing digitalization across logistics, transportation, insurance, construction, and automotive industries continues to drive demand for advanced telematics platforms capable of delivering real-time operational intelligence.
From a market overview standpoint, telematics technologies combine vehicle communication systems, GPS navigation, cloud computing, IoT sensors, and advanced analytics into unified mobility platforms. These systems enable fleet managers to monitor vehicle health, optimize routes, improve driver behavior, minimize fuel consumption, and increase operational productivity. The increasing popularity of electric vehicles and connected car technologies is creating additional opportunities for telematics providers to deliver intelligent mobility solutions supporting sustainable transportation objectives.
Leading companies such as Verizon Connect, Geotab, Bosch, Continental AG, Harman International, Trimble, Samsara, TomTom, MiX Telematics, and Octo Group continue investing in AI-powered telematics software and cloud-native fleet management platforms. These companies focus on developing predictive analytics, automated reporting systems, and integrated transportation intelligence solutions that improve customer experience while reducing operational costs. Continuous innovation remains central to maintaining competitive leadership within the rapidly evolving telematics ecosystem.
North America continues leading global adoption because of mature connected vehicle infrastructure and increasing commercial fleet digitalization. Europe remains an important contributor due to strict transportation safety regulations and strong automotive manufacturing capabilities. Asia-Pacific continues demonstrating exceptional growth as expanding logistics industries, smart city initiatives, and connected mobility investments transform transportation systems throughout China, India, Japan, and Southeast Asia.
Looking forward, telematics technologies will increasingly integrate artificial intelligence, digital twins, predictive maintenance, and autonomous driving support systems. These innovations will transform fleet management into a fully intelligent ecosystem capable of optimizing transportation efficiency while improving safety, sustainability, and customer satisfaction across industries.
